Transaction cd66755a98b1939a93672fc280a58e5e25dcdc7f5c5b272d53e9add09a0d76d5
1 Input
1 Output
-
cd66755a98b1939a93672fc280a58e5e25dcdc7f5c5b272d53e9add09a0d76d5:0
- value
- 153736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ba7837613750146bebb51aff3f02043afc7ab77c OP_EQUAL
- address
- 3Jgyd11ojo6JsEwpiw43gT6TpRg1oDmUwt